Here's the specifications :

Product: Galaxian

The Galaxian is perfect for small clubs or the entertainer on-the-go! Just turn it on and let it run in sound active mode through it’s exciting built-in programs. Link multiple units using 3 pin XLR Connectors to create an awesome shower of Green & Red Laser Beams creating a Solar System type effect when projected on any surface. Red and Green laser beams create exciting animated patterns on a wall or ceiling with or without the use of fog.
 

Specifications:

• Produces Laser patterns that can be projected on a ceiling or wall
• Massive beam spread covers a large area
• Over 500 red and green laser beams
• Beam Angle: 90 degrees
• Uses 1.8 degree stepper motor
• Very low power consumption
• Includes hanging bracket
• Compact 30mW green laser and 80mW red laser
• 4 DMX Channels =Red laser, Green laser, Rotation, Macro
• 3 operation modes: DMX, Sound Active & Master Slave
• Sound active from built-in programs
• Random strobe slow to fast
• Digital Display for easy navigation through Menu
• Linkable via 3-pin XLR connectors
• Stepper motors with micro stepping
• 1/4” input for optional UC3 remote control (sold separately)
• Switchable voltage on rear panel:115V or 230V
• Complies with FDA Standards
• Unit Dimensions (LxWxH): 10” x 9.75” x 3” / 249x248x71 mm
• Weight: 6 lbs. / 2.8 kgs.
• Power Consumption: 12W
